"New Mexico Sheriff Stands Up to Governor’s ‘Unconstitutional’ Gun Ban
Days after New Mexico governor Michelle Lujan Grisham enacted a temporary gun ban in Albuquerque and throughout the rest of Bernalillo County, local sheriff John Allen said his police department will not enforce the “unconstitutional” order.

Those who disobey the order could face civil penalties and a fine of up to $5,000, the governor’s spokeswoman Caroline Sweeney told the Associated Press.
Grisham charged state police to enforce the order, but she noted not all law enforcement officials nor the Albuquerque district attorney approve of it."
